It’s important that you keep a close eye on how much coolant is in the reservoir tank. How Full Should the Coolant Overflow Tank Be? It’s the safest and most effective way found to deal with regulating engine temperatures. These designs ensure that the excess pressure from the hot coolant has somewhere to go besides the atmosphere. Today’s cars all come with a radiator overflow tank or another form of expansion tank system. Even worse, coolant has a sweet taste which makes it appealing to kids and animals. ![]() Antifreeze is toxic, making it less than ideal for pumping into the environment. The downside to this type of system is the pollution it creates. With this system, there was an escape when the coolant got hot. In these older cooling systems, multiple vents were used to allow the extra pressure out. However, older vehicles didn’t come with an overflow tank. The radiator overflow tank has a very important job, making it impossible to imagine a vehicle without it. Radiator Coolant Overflow Tank Function Diagram Is a Radiator Overflow Tank Necessary? It will remain in the tank until it’s needed by the engine once again. Expanded coolant can go into the overflow tank to cool down. With the added overflow tank, the pressure is better regulated. An over-pressurized cooling system can lead to boiling liquid that can burst through any weak spot. If it were to become too hot, the fluid would expand, causing major issues in the sealed system. However, the amount of coolant in the overflow tank will vary based on how much is needed to cool the engine at the time.Īs long as the system works as designed, the coolant should never rise too high in temperature. On the other hand, if there’s too much pressure, coolant will be pulled from the cooling system back into the overflow tank.īecause the cooling system is a closed unit, the amount of coolant within the system should never change. When the level in the cooling system gets too low, coolant is withdrawn from the storage to enter the cooling system. How Does a Radiator Coolant Overflow Tank Work? Our goal is to help you make smarter financial decisions by providing you with interactive tools and financial calculators, publishing original and objective content, by enabling you to conduct research and compare information for free - so that you can make financial decisions with confidence.īankrate has partnerships with issuers including, but not limited to, American Express, Bank of America, Capital One, Chase, Citi and Discover. ![]() We are an independent, advertising-supported comparison service. ![]() ![]() ![]() The worst group was thrown out to account for human error, and we averaged the best two groups for the final score. These numbers are often determined by the marketing department and are unreliable when compared to the actual field weight of the crossbow when set up to hunt. Portabilityĭon’t be fooled by the weight listed on manufacturers’ spec lists. ![]() The goal is to determine the usability of each crossbow in a hunting application and not just on the test range. The human factor is present in the test, especially in the accuracy and ergonomics categories. In each category, a score from 0 to 5 was given with 5 being the highest possible score. We rated five attributes of each model (portability, trigger pull, accuracy, ergonomics, and velocity) and recorded the results. As in past tests, the scores are based on portability, trigger pull, accuracy, ergonomics, and velocity. The strengths and weaknesses of each crossbow were assessed to compile a total score.
